Air Fryer Lava Cake

A warm, rich chocolate dessert with a soft molten center. This air fryer lava cake takes less than 10 minutes to cook and is perfect when you want a quick homemade treat.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Total Time 19 minutes
Servings: 2
Course: Dessert
Cuisine: American
Calories: 320

Ingredients
  

  • 1/2 cup chocolate chips semi-sweet works best
  • 1/4 cup butter
  • 2 tbsp sugar
  • 2 tbsp all-purpose flour sifted if possible
  • 1/4 tsp vanilla extract optional but recommended
  • 1 pinch salt balances sweetness

Equipment

  • 1 Air Fryer Preheated to 350°F
  • 2 Ramekins Small oven-safe ramekins
  • 1 Mixing bowl For preparing batter
  • 1 Whisk For mixing ingredients

Method
 

  1. Melt the chocolate chips and butter together in a microwave-safe bowl until smooth.
  2. Add the egg, sugar, vanilla extract, and salt. Whisk until the mixture is fully combined.
  3. Stir in the flour and mix gently until a smooth chocolate batter forms.
  4. Lightly grease two small ramekins and divide the batter evenly between them.
  5. Place the ramekins in the air fryer basket, leaving space for air circulation.
  6. Cook at 350°F for 8 to 9 minutes until the outside is set but the center remains soft.
  7. Let the cakes cool for about one minute, then carefully remove from the ramekins and serve warm.

Notes

For the best molten center, avoid overcooking the lava cake. Every air fryer cooks slightly differently, so check the cake at around 8 minutes. The outside should be firm while the center stays soft and gooey. Serve immediately with powdered sugar, vanilla ice cream, or fresh berries for a richer dessert.
